General description

AOZ, also known as 3-amino-2-oxazolidinone, is a metabolite of the synthetic nitrofuran veterinary antibiotic ― furazolidone.

Application

The analytical standard can be used as follows:
  • Development of an electrochemical impedimetric immunosensor based on immobilization of a monoclonal antibody on a gold electrode, to determine AOZ in six food samples
  • Multi-residue analysis of four nitrofuran metabolites residues in 120 fish samples by ultra high-performance liquid chromatography (UHPLC) combined with tandem mass spectrometry
  • Detection and measurement of AOZ in tissue samples obtained from four animals by immunochromatography test stripes based on colloidal gold-monoclonal antibody
  • LC-MS/MS analysis of nitrofuran and nitroimidazole metabolite residues in honey samples after their extraction by a modified QuEChERS-based method
  • Screening of nitrofuran metabolite residues from shrimp muscle samples by an HPLC method combined with diode array detection

Pierre Guichard et al.
Food chemistry, 342, 128389-128389 (2020-12-04)
LC-MS/MS method for confirmation of nitrofuran metabolites in meat and aquaculture products, including the nifursol metabolite (DNSH), was developed. The nitrofuran metabolites investigated were as follows: 3-amino-2-oxazolidinone (AOZ), 3-amino-5-morpholinomethyl-2-oxazolidinone (AMOZ), 1-aminohydantoine (AHD), semicarbazide (SEM) and 3,5-dinitrosalicylic acid hydrazide (DNSH).
